Information Security Analyst – Cyber Threat Intelligence Division

An Information Security Analyst within the Cyber Threat Intelligence Division will play a crucial role in crafting technical solutions and offering expert advice to tackle intricate information security issues. This position encompasses threat profiling, engaging in initiatives aimed at minimizing cyber risks, and collaborating with both internal and external IT teams and business partners to pinpoint security vulnerabilities and emerging threats. Furthermore, the role entails providing technical support to ensure compliance with regulatory monitoring standards and assisting the Principal Information Security Engineer.
